Re: What would be your dream Stanley team?

Jamie Speare - will never be forgotten

Gus Wilson - always looked like he would turn pro
Eddie Johnston - quick & good reader of the game
Steve Halford - a bit of bite to the defence
Steve Lampkin - important part of the '93 FA Cup glory team which had a great defence

Steve Jagielka - pivotal in midfield
Charlie Cooper - inspirational captain
Bernie Hughes - hardest-working player we ever had
Rory Prendergast - there's only one Rory

Brett Ormerod - always looked like you could blow him over, but very skillful
Paul Mullin - legend, now and always

Subs:
Paul Collings - solid keeper in an area in which we have stuggled over the years
Martin Clark - like Gus Wilson, would always turn pro
Jonathan Smith - supersub on more than one occasion
Chris Grimshaw - just so we can shout 'bring on Grimmy' from the terraces
Dave Hargreaves - Stanley legend, but defences much weaker than Mullin faces nowadays
